Webb29 nov. 2024 · Esophagitis (uh-sof-uh-JIE-tis) is inflammation of the esophagus. The esophagus is the muscular tube that delivers food from your mouth to your stomach. Esophagitis can cause painful, difficult swallowing and chest pain. Many different things can cause esophagitis. Webb6 nov. 2015 · Deregulated production of TNFα and its TNFRs is detrimental and has been associated with sepsis and several other inflammatory and autoimmune diseases including RA, psoriasis and colitis. In the early 1970s, TNFα was discovered as a potent muscle-wasting (or cachexic) factor with potent anticancer activity ( 41 , 42 ).
